Harry Bullis, former chairman of the board of General Mills, used to give
his salespeople the following advice: “Forget about the sales you hope to
make and concentrate on the service you want to render.”
The
moment people’s attention is centered on service to others, they become more
dynamic, more forceful, and harder to resist.
How
can you resist someone who is trying to help you solve a problem?
“I tell our salespeople,” said
Bullis, “that if they would start out each morning with the thought, ‘I want
to help as many people as possible today,’ instead of ‘I want to make as
many sales as possible today,’ they would find a more easy and open approach
to their buyers and they would make more sales.
“the person who goes out to help
people to a happier and easier way of life is exercising the highest type of
salesmanship.”
- Bits and Pieces

Steps
a Person Can Take to Relieve Stress: Talk it out. When
something worries you, don't bottle it up . . . Escape for a while. When
things go wrong, it helps to escape from the painful problem for a while . . .
Work
off your anger. Do something
constructive with the pent-up energy. Pitch
into some physical activity or work it out in tennis or a long walk . . .
Do something for others. If
you feel yourself worrying about yourself all the time, try doing something for
somebody else . . .
Take one thing at a
time. Take a few of the most
urgent tasks and pitch into them, one at a time, setting aside all the rest for
the time being. Shun the "superman" urge.
No one can be perfect in everything.
- Suggestions
from the National Mental Health Association, reported by Dr. Neil Solomon
